mirror of
https://github.com/servo/servo.git
synced 2025-08-03 12:40:06 +01:00
Rename BorderRadiusSize to BorderCornerSize
This commit is contained in:
parent
af3ede418b
commit
862fc4f88d
12 changed files with 45 additions and 45 deletions
|
@ -6,10 +6,10 @@
|
|||
|
||||
use cssparser::Parser;
|
||||
use parser::{Parse, ParserContext};
|
||||
use values::generics::border::BorderCornerRadius as GenericBorderCornerRadius;
|
||||
use values::generics::border::BorderImageSlice as GenericBorderImageSlice;
|
||||
use values::generics::border::BorderImageWidthSide as GenericBorderImageWidthSide;
|
||||
use values::generics::border::BorderRadius as GenericBorderRadius;
|
||||
use values::generics::border::BorderRadiusSize as GenericBorderRadiusSize;
|
||||
use values::generics::rect::Rect;
|
||||
use values::specified::{Number, NumberOrPercentage};
|
||||
use values::specified::length::LengthOrPercentage;
|
||||
|
@ -27,7 +27,7 @@ pub type BorderImageSlice = GenericBorderImageSlice<NumberOrPercentage>;
|
|||
pub type BorderRadius = GenericBorderRadius<LengthOrPercentage>;
|
||||
|
||||
/// A specified value for the `border-*-radius` longhand properties.
|
||||
pub type BorderRadiusSize = GenericBorderRadiusSize<LengthOrPercentage>;
|
||||
pub type BorderCornerRadius = GenericBorderCornerRadius<LengthOrPercentage>;
|
||||
|
||||
impl BorderImageWidthSide {
|
||||
/// Returns `1`.
|
||||
|
@ -76,15 +76,15 @@ impl Parse for BorderRadius {
|
|||
};
|
||||
|
||||
Ok(GenericBorderRadius {
|
||||
top_left: BorderRadiusSize::new(widths.0, heights.0),
|
||||
top_right: BorderRadiusSize::new(widths.1, heights.1),
|
||||
bottom_right: BorderRadiusSize::new(widths.2, heights.2),
|
||||
bottom_left: BorderRadiusSize::new(widths.3, heights.3),
|
||||
top_left: BorderCornerRadius::new(widths.0, heights.0),
|
||||
top_right: BorderCornerRadius::new(widths.1, heights.1),
|
||||
bottom_right: BorderCornerRadius::new(widths.2, heights.2),
|
||||
bottom_left: BorderCornerRadius::new(widths.3, heights.3),
|
||||
})
|
||||
}
|
||||
}
|
||||
|
||||
impl Parse for BorderRadiusSize {
|
||||
impl Parse for BorderCornerRadius {
|
||||
fn parse(context: &ParserContext, input: &mut Parser) -> Result<Self, ()> {
|
||||
let first = LengthOrPercentage::parse_non_negative(context, input)?;
|
||||
let second = input
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ue